Now I have some sad news – The Norfolk retail shop will be closing towards the end of the month. We don’t yet have a confirmed final date, but as soon as this is known, I will let you know.
Moving forward, we’re excited to be transitioning into a full-time mail order warehouse, allowing us to focus on improving our online service and nationwide delivery.
The good news is that we’ll still be offering a click & collect option, so you can continue to place your order through our website and collect it directly from the Norfolk location.
We’re incredibly grateful for the support shown to us at the shop and look forward to serving you in this new way.
